Averaging the Trajectory Attractor of a Nonlinear Wave Equation with Rapidly Oscillating Right-Hand Side
Matematičeskie zametki, Tome 82 (2007) no. 3, pp. 390-394
We consider a nonlinear nonautonomous hyperbolic equation with dissipation and with a small parameter multiplying the highest derivative with respect to time. This equation also involves a rapidly oscillating external force. Using a standard technique for constructing the trajectory attractor, we can prove the convergence of the attractor of a nonlinear nonautonomous hyperbolic equation with dissipation to the attractor of the corresponding parabolic equation.
